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What is the CR 94618 limit switch used for?
A: The CR 94618 is a limit switch for Crown electric lift trucks. It functions as a travel limit control and is commonly used in mast assembly circuits to prevent over-travel of the lift mechanism and protect the hydraulic system from damage.
Q: Which Crown electric lift truck models use the CR 94618?
A: The CR 94618 is compatible with multiple Crown electric forklift models from the mid-range series. Verify your truck model and serial number against the Crown parts diagram before ordering to ensure correct fitment.
Q: What are the electrical specifications for this limit switch?
A: The CR 94618 is rated for use in 24V, 36V, and 48V electric lift truck systems. It functions as a normally-open or normally-closed contact switch depending on circuit configuration. Check your truck wiring schematic to confirm the correct contact type for your system.
Q: How often should the CR 94618 limit switch be replaced?
A: Limit switches typically last 5-10 years under normal operating conditions. Replace the switch immediately if the mast no longer stops at the desired height, the truck continues to lift after reaching maximum height, or the switch shows physical damage or corrosion.
